For AI agents: a documentation index is available at the root level at /llms.txt and /llms-full.txt. Append /llms.txt to any URL for a page-level index, or .md for the markdown version of any page.
Open sourceSupportFAQsDocs Home
DocumentationAPI referenceRelease notes
DocumentationAPI referenceRelease notes
  • Introduction
    • Overview
    • Authentication
  • Guides
    • Operations Manager search APIs
    • Search API
    • URL query parameters
    • Use query parameters in API requests
  • Reference
        • POSTAdd one or more components to project
        • POSTCreate a new component group document
        • POSTCreate a new project
        • POSTCreate a new template document
        • POSTCreate a new workflow document
        • DELDelete a component group document
        • DELDelete a project and any components it contains
        • DELDelete a template document
        • POSTDiscover referenced resources
        • GETExport a template document
        • GETExport project as JSON document
        • GETGet a list of all the apps and adapters
        • GETGet a page of component group documents
        • GETGet a page of template documents
        • GETGet a page of workflow documents
        • GETGet a project's thumbnail
        • GETGet component group document
        • GETGet details of a workflow
        • GETGet project
        • GETGet references to a particular document
        • GETGet task details
        • POSTGet task details
        • GETGet template document
        • POSTImport a new component group document
        • POSTImport a new template document
        • POSTImport a new workflow document
        • POSTImport a project document from a JSON document
        • GETList all available rest calls
        • DELRemove a component from a project
        • PUTReplace a component group document
        • PUTReplace a template document
        • PUTReplace a workflow document
        • GETSearch projects
        • PUTSet a project's thumbnail image
        • PATCHUpdate an existing project
        • POSTValidate a workflow
LogoLogo
Open sourceSupportFAQsDocs Home
ReferenceAutomation Studio

Discover referenced resources

POST
http://localhost:3000/automation-studio/discoverReferences
POST
/automation-studio/discoverReferences
$curl -X POST http://localhost:3000/automation-studio/discoverReferences \
> -H "Content-Type: application/json" \
> -u "<username>:<password>" \
> -d '{}'
1{
2 "message": "string",
3 "data": {},
4 "metadata": {}
5}
Finds all resource references from a set of specified resource identifiers.
Was this page helpful?
Previous

Export a template document

Next
Built with

Authentication

AuthorizationBasic

Basic authentication of the form Basic <base64(username:password)>.

Request

options
resourceIdentifierslist of objectsOptional
Array of resource identifiers to find references for.
recursivebooleanOptionalDefaults to false
If true, recursively looks up resources on all referenced resources.
includeResourcesbooleanOptionalDefaults to false
If true, include the full resource document in each resource reference object.
ignoremap from strings to enumsOptional
An object of resource types to directions that will not be included in discovery. Cannot be used with include.
Allowed values:
includemap from strings to enumsOptional
An object of resource types and directions to be included in discovery. Cannot be used with ignore.
Allowed values:
removeCyclesbooleanOptionalDefaults to false
If true, removes all cyclic relationships from the list of resource references.

Response

References
messagestring
datamap from strings to lists of objects or null
metadataobject

Errors

500
Internal Server Error